"Family Violence in Japan" offers a comprehensive sociological analysis of domestic violence in Japan and is aimed at an international audience. The authors employ a life course perspective to present their findings. The book begins with an overview of domestic violence in Japan, both in historical and contemporary contexts. It defines the extent and causes of child abuse, partner violence, filial violence, and elder abuse. This thorough examination is unique as it explores various forms of violence within Japanese families while also considering the historical development of individuals and intergenerational factors. By applying the life course perspective, readers gain a deeper understanding of domestic violence in Japan. Written by five Japanese family sociologists who have identified significant socio-cultural characteristics that either facilitate or suppress domestic violence, this book is a valuable resource for scholars, students, and professionals in the fields of sociology, psychology, anthropology, and comparative family studies worldwide.
